Even though winters in LA are mild, the colder evenings and damp coastal air are still enough to make homes and workplaces feel very chilly. This is partly due to the fact that households in Cali lose up to 25% of heating efficiency through small gaps around doors and windows (Energy.gov).

1. Door Draft Stoppers ($12–$30)

Small gaps under exterior doors let out warm air fast — especially in many older apartments and storefronts.

What it does

Blocks cold drafts, reduces noise, and instantly improves the comfort of a room or business entryway.

Average Cost in Los Angeles

$12–$30 depending on material and length.

Time to Complete

5–10 minutes (no tools needed).

Pro Tip (The Handy Geeks)

2. Warm LED Lighting Upgrades ($20–$40)

Winter sunsets hit early — and bright white lights make rooms feel colder. This is psychological but trust me it makes a massive difference. It completely changes the vibe and brings in a sense of comfort you would otherwise lack. And they save a lot on energy too.

What it does

Warm 2700K–3000K LED bulbs create cozy ambience while saving up to 75% on energy compared to older bulbs.

Average Cost in Los Angeles

$20–$40 for a full set of warm LEDs.

Time to Complete

10–20 minutes depending on fixture count.

3. Shower Re-Caulking for Winter Moisture Control ($15–$25)

Cold weather + long hot showers = more steam + more bathroom mold.

What it does

Fresh silicone caulk prevents leaks, mold growth, and winter moisture damage — particularly relevant in older bathrooms.

Average Cost (in Los Angeles)

$15–$25 for high-quality mold-resistant caulk.

Time to Complete

45–60 minutes, including drying time.

4. Stick-On Window Insulation Kits ($12–$20)

Great for renters or older buildings that are drafty but can’t be renovated.

What it does

Creates a temporary barrier that traps warm air indoors and reduces street noise.

Average Cost in Los Angeles

$12–$20 for a full kit (covers 3–5 windows).

Time to Complete

10–15 minutes per window.

6. Door & Window Weatherstripping Refresh ($10–$35)

A top winter upgrade for both commercial and residential spaces.

What it does

Improves insulation, reduces heat loss, and blocks outdoor odors and dust.

Average Cost in Los Angeles

$10–$35 for adhesive foam, rubber, or vinyl weatherstrips.

Time to Complete

10–30 minutes per door or window.

7. Ceiling Fan Direction Switch (FREE upgrade!)

Yes — this one costs $0, and it’s one of the most effective winter comfort hacks.

What it does

Switching your ceiling fan to reverse (clockwise) pushes warm air down into the room, improving heating efficiency.

Average Cost in Los Angeles

Free — just flip the switch under the fan.

Time to Complete

1 minute.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Are these winter upgrades really enough for Los Angeles?

Yes — LA winters are mild, so small upgrades like weatherstripping, warm LEDs, and caulking have a very noticeable impact on comfort and energy savings.

2. Can renters do these upgrades legally in California?

Pretty much — yes. Stick-on insulation, draft stoppers, LED bulbs, and fan direction changes are all renter-safe.

3. Do businesses benefit from these under-$50 winter upgrades?

Absolutely. Customers stay longer in warm, cozy environments, and energy-efficient lighting cuts operating costs.

4. How long do these upgrades last?

Most last at least 1–3 years depending on usage and humidity. Weatherstripping may need yearly refreshing in older buildings.
